How Toll Roads Work in Spain

In Spain, toll roads are known as "autopistas de peaje." These roads are typically faster and less congested than free roads, making them a preferred option for many drivers. However, they come with a cost. Tolls are collected at booths either manually, where you pay an attendant, or automatically, where you must use a card or electronic payment.

Avoiding Toll Roads

While toll roads offer speed and convenience, you can avoid them if you prefer a more scenic route or want to save money. Many highways in Andalusia, such as the A-7, run parallel to toll roads like the AP-7, providing a free alternative with minimal added travel time. However, be prepared for more traffic and slower speeds on these routes.

Planning Your Route

Before hitting the road, it's wise to plan your route, especially if you wish to avoid tolls. GPS systems and apps like Google Maps or Waze often allow you to select routes that avoid tolls. This can be particularly useful if you want to experience the local scenery or explore smaller towns.
